Man Hospitalized After Being Hit by Driver in Santa Monica

A man has been hospitalized after being hit by a driver in Santa Monica Sunday night at the same intersection where a woman was fatally struck two weeks ago.

Incident Details

The incident occurred near Wilshire Boulevard near Chelsea Avenue around 8:30 p.m.

Driver’s Cooperation

Police said the driver did stop and was cooperating with them.

Investigation Ongoing

It was unclear what caused the collision, but investigators have ruled out DUI.

Previous Incident

The incident happened at the same intersection where a woman was fatally hit two weeks ago.

Victim’s Identity

The victim was identified as Judy Mershon, a Vietnam War Veteran and Santa Monica resident.

Driver’s Arrest

Police tracked down that driver and arrested him five days after the collision.
